Despite plunging fuel prices, trimmed mean inflation increased from an annual pace of 3.4% to 3.6%

Australia’s inflation challenge is far from over and more Reserve Bank rate hikes remain on the cards, economists warn, even after a plunging petrol costs drove an unexpected fall in consumer price growth in the year to May.

Details

Annual inflation dropped to 4%, from 4.2% in the year to April, according to the Australian Bureau of Statistics, dragged down in large part thanks to a nearly 12% drop in fuel prices in the month of May.
